The ingredients needed to make Plantain served with spinach and tripes:
  1. Prepare 10 bananas
  2. Prepare 10 potatoes
  3. Take 2 bunches spinach
  4. Get 250 g tripes (matumbo)
  5. Take 4 tomatoes
  6. Get 2 onions
  7. Prepare 1 bunch dhania
  8. Make ready Black pepper
  9. Make ready To taste salt
  10. Make ready Cooking oil

Instructions to make Plantain served with spinach and tripes:
  1. Peel your bananas and potatoes clean them well and put to boil in salty water for 10 minutes. Then put aside
  2. Fry your onion in a sufuria add 2 chopped tomatoes and let them cook. Add in the plantain and potatoes. Stir them well add chopped corriander and set aside.
  3. For the tripes clean them well and boil for an hour.
  4. Fry your onion add in the tripes and a pinch of salt and stir well. Add your chopped tomatoes and season I used black pepper. Set aside.
  5. Steam your spinach and plate as desired.
